What You’ll Be Doing:

  • Deliver outstanding person-centred care while leading by example across the shift
  • Support and mentor care assistants, ensuring best practice and kindness underpin everything
  • Assist with medication administration, care plans, risk assessments and handovers
  • Be the senior point of contact on the floor—managing priorities, responding to resident needs, and supporting the team in the moment.
  • Build trusted relationships with residents and their families, offering reassurance, empathy and clear communication
  • Maintain accurate records and uphold the highest standards of care, dignity, and respect

What You’ll Bring:

  • Experience as a Care Assistant with a Level 3
  • A calm, confident presence and natural ability to lead with empathy and integrity
  • Excellent communication and organisational skills
  • A genuine passion for working with older adults and those living with dementia
  • A proactive mindset and team-first attitude—you’ll be ready to step up and help wherever needed
